aboutsummaryrefslogtreecommitdiff
path: root/databases/sybase_ase/Makefile
diff options
context:
space:
mode:
Diffstat (limited to 'databases/sybase_ase/Makefile')
-rw-r--r--databases/sybase_ase/Makefile44
1 files changed, 44 insertions, 0 deletions
diff --git a/databases/sybase_ase/Makefile b/databases/sybase_ase/Makefile
new file mode 100644
index 000000000000..2679c5208f58
--- /dev/null
+++ b/databases/sybase_ase/Makefile
@@ -0,0 +1,44 @@
+# New ports collection makefile for: sybase-ase
+# Date created: 8 March 2003
+# Whom: Alex Kiesel
+#
+# $FreeBSD$
+#
+
+PORTNAME= sybase_ase
+PORTVERSION= 11.0.3.3
+CATEGORIES= databases
+MASTER_SITES= http://download.sybase.com/pub/ase1103_linux/
+DISTNAME= ${PORTNAME:S/_/-/}-${PORTVERSION:S/./_/g}-FreeBSD-6_i386
+EXTRACT_SUFX= .tgz
+
+MAINTAINER= kiesel@schlund.de
+COMMENT= Sybase ASE RDBM System 11
+
+RESTRICTED= "Please see the license"
+NO_BUILD= "This is a precompiled package"
+ONLY_FOR_ARCHS= i386
+NO_PACKAGE= "Packaging is pointless, the port does not build anything"
+NO_INSTALL_MANPAGES= yes
+PKGDEINSTALL= ${PKGDIR}/pkg-install
+
+USE_LINUX= yes
+
+pre-install:
+ @${ECHO_MSG} "---> Creating sybase user and group"
+ @PREFIX=${PREFIX} ${SH} ${PKGINSTALL} ${PKGNAME} PRE-INSTALL
+
+do-install:
+ ${MKDIR} ${PREFIX}/sybase-ase
+ ${TAR} -xzpf ${_DISTDIR}${DISTFILES} -C ${PREFIX}/sybase-ase
+ ${MV} ${PREFIX}/sybase-ase/sybase/* ${PREFIX}/sybase-ase/
+ ${CHOWN} -R sybase:sybase ${PREFIX}/sybase-ase
+ ${INSTALL_SCRIPT} ${FILESDIR}/sybase.sh.sample ${PREFIX}/etc/rc.d/
+ @${ECHO_MSG} "Sybase ASE ${PORTVERSION} has been successfully installed."
+ @${ECHO_MSG} "A sample startup script has been copied to"
+ @${ECHO_MSG} "${PREFIX}/etc/rc.d/sybase.sh.sample"
+ @${ECHO_MSG} ""
+ @${ECHO_MSG} "You must now configure your sybase. To do so, su to 'sybase'"
+ @${ECHO_MSG} "and run ./install/sybinit"
+
+.include <bsd.port.mk>